The Carnegie Mellon acceptance rate is 14%, and the school is widely considered to be competitive. 2. What GPA Do You Need to Get into Carnegie Mellon. The average GPA of admitted students at Carnegie Mellon is 3.9. Students can be accepted with a lower GPA than this; applicants will be looked at as a whole.There is no magic formula for how to get into Carnegie Mellon, but academic success is key. The middle 50% range for Carnegie Mellon SAT scores for math is 760-800. In the verbal section, it ranges from 700-760. These Carnegie Mellon SAT scores translate to a middle 50% ACT score range of 33-35. Both the average Carnegie Mellon GPA and …How to Apply. Carnegie Mellon University accidentally accepted about 800 students to its computer science masters program, only to retract the offer hours later.
